Understanding Technical Vocabulary

Technical vocabulary consists of specialized terms used in specific fields or subjects. You'll find these terms in computer science, biology, meteorology, engineering, and many other disciplines. Unlike everyday vocabulary, technical terms have precise meanings that are crucial for understanding complex concepts.

Context clues become your most powerful tool when encountering unfamiliar technical terms. You can use surrounding sentences, examples, and explanations to determine meanings. This skill builds on your foundation from Vocabulary Analyzing Words In Context and Finding Academic Vocabulary Meanings.

Key Terms & Definitions

Bandwidth: The maximum amount of data that can be transmitted over an internet connection in a given time period, measured in units like megabits per second (Mbps).

Resolution: The number of pixels in a digital image that affects its clarity and detail quality.

Server: A physical or virtual machine that stores data and allows users to access information from any internet-connected device.

Thermal Conductivity: A material's ability to transfer heat from one area to another.

Pollination: The process where bees and other insects transfer pollen from the male part of a flower to the female part, enabling seed production.

Barometer: A meteorological instrument that measures atmospheric pressure to help predict weather patterns.

Compass: A navigation tool with a magnetized needle that aligns with Earth's magnetic field to show direction.

HTML: Hypertext Markup Language, the standard language used to create web pages using tags to define elements like headings and paragraphs.

RAM: Random Access Memory, temporary computer storage that helps run programs quickly but loses data when powered off.

Loop: A programming control structure that allows code to repeat multiple times until a specific condition is met.

Solar Power: The process of converting sunlight into electricity using panels.

Decoding Technical Terms in Different Fields

Computer science and technology fields contain numerous technical terms. When you read about "bandwidth" in a streaming context, surrounding words like "data transmission" and "HD video" help you understand it refers to internet capacity. Similarly, "resolution" paired with "pixels" and "image quality" reveals its meaning in digital photography.

Scientific vocabulary requires careful attention to context. Terms like "thermal conductivity" become clear when you read examples about metal pots transferring heat quickly. Biology terms such as "pollination" make sense when explained alongside flower parts and seed production.

Applying Context Clues

You can practice identifying technical vocabulary by looking for definition signals in text. Words like "refers to," "means," and "is defined as" often introduce explanations. Examples and comparisons also provide valuable context clues.

When reading technical passages, pay attention to how authors explain specialized terms through examples. A passage about barometers might describe how mercury rises and falls, helping you understand atmospheric pressure measurement without explicitly defining every term.
